Transaction 679293b93be151650a24bdcccc2a85ef474fea1a7eba99eaa155762cfcae8033
1 Input
1 Output
-
679293b93be151650a24bdcccc2a85ef474fea1a7eba99eaa155762cfcae8033:0
- value
- 3645362
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 df07766fde3470844f1176327f527a34e11431b4 OP_EQUAL
- address
- 3N2HYqR6UhNFdXPNnZJg5fnS57HThmzyVd